2010-08-20 26 views
54

Tôi đã tạo một Dự án nhóm mới trong TFS, nhưng khi tôi cố gắng thêm giải pháp của mình vào nó, tôi nhận được:Nhận "Không thể tạo bản đồ" khi thêm giải pháp vào điều khiển nguồn TFS

'Không thể tạo ánh xạ

Không thể ánh xạ đường dẫn máy chủ, $/Finance/MyApp, bởi vì nó không được bắt nguồn từ bên dưới một dự án nhóm. '

Tôi không thể tìm thấy bất kỳ thứ gì trên google hoặc ở đây trông giống như vấn đề này từ xa.

Trả lời

144

Tôi gặp sự cố này khi sử dụng Dịch vụ Team Foundation của Microsoft từ Visual Studio 2012. Tôi vừa tạo dự án nhóm mới thông qua trang web TFS. Mặc dù tôi có thể thấy dự án mới của tôi trong cửa sổ 'thêm giải pháp', tôi nhận được lỗi mà OP báo cáo.

Tôi phải đi vào cửa sổ "Team Explorer", sau đó vào "Kết nối với dự án nhóm" và chọn dự án mới. Sau đó, tôi đã có thể thêm giải pháp của mình vào dự án nhóm.

+4

+1 để kết thúc một vài giờ thất vọng. – vbocan

+0

Brilliant. Cảm ơn! –

+0

Daz người đàn ông. Giải pháp của ông đã làm việc cho tôi, vì VS2012 không chọn dự án mới được tạo ra thông qua trang web của TFS. vì vậy chúng tôi phải chọn điều đó. Cảm ơn Daz. – Nexus23

4

Tài chính có phải là dự án nhóm cho bạn không?

Nếu không, bạn có thể xóa ánh xạ cho không gian làm việc hoặc thậm chí chỉ cần xóa không gian làm việc của bạn. http://msdn.microsoft.com/en-us/library/54dkh0y3(v=VS.100).aspx

+0

Yup nó đã được, cuối cùng chúng tôi chỉ cần xóa toàn bộ điều, bắt đầu một lần nữa và tất cả làm việc. –

+0

cho tôi, giải pháp VS đã ánh xạ tới một vùng làm việc cục bộ. Tôi vừa xóa nó và thêm một không gian làm việc trực tuyến và changeset đã được kiểm tra thành công sau đó. Tôi đang sử dụng VS 2012 và TFS trực tuyến. –

2

Đã cùng một vấn đề khi nâng cấp dự án để TFS 2010 từ năm 2008. Giải pháp là để xóa các tập tin vsssc trong thư mục gốc của thư mục dự án và tái thêm nó

0

Vâng, tôi đã không muốn để làm bất cứ điều gì quyết liệt, hóa ra là một trong các thư mục con của tôi bên trong giải pháp tôi muốn thêm vào kiểm soát nguồn, được ánh xạ bên trong một không gian làm việc khác (trên một máy chủ TFS khác). Vì vậy, giải pháp là để kết nối với máy chủ TFS khác, tìm và xóa ánh xạ thư mục xung đột bên trong không gian làm việc đó và thử lại.

0

Tôi đã gặp vấn đề tương tự khi sử dụng studio hình ảnh 2008 và TFS 2012. Trong trường hợp của tôi, khi tôi thêm thư mục cục bộ vào dự án thông qua ánh xạ vùng làm việc, sự cố đã biến mất.

File -> Source Control -> WorkSpaces -> Edit

Sau đó, khi tôi đã đi để thêm giải pháp cho nguồn kiểm soát nó phát hiện ánh xạ tự động.

0

Trong trường hợp của tôi, tôi đã sao chép thư mục từ "Tài liệu của tôi" vào c: \ tfsroot nơi tôi đã ánh xạ TFS Root. Sau đó, khi tôi mở giải pháp và thêm nó vào TFS nó đã làm việc.

2

Trong trường hợp của mình, tôi phải làm Team Explorer và kết nối với dự án mới sau đó tôi phải đóng giải pháp và mở lại và sau đó điều khiển "thêm vào nguồn" hoạt động.

--Connect và kiểm tra dự án trong đội sổ explorer --Close giải pháp --Open giải pháp --retry thêm giải pháp để kiểm soát nguồn

1

Tôi có vấn đề này với kiểm soát nguồn của Visual Studio Online, Visual Studio sẽ không nhận ra dự án nhóm ngay cả sau khi kết nối với các dự án nhóm, làm mới, khởi động lại Visual Studio. Tôi đã phải sử dụng liên kết "Mở trong Visual Studio" từ dự án trên trang Visual Studio Online và sau đó mở giải pháp từ đó.

Các vấn đề liên quan